One person dead following motorcycle crash in Ohio

OHIO — A 71-year-old man died Saturday night after crashing his motorcycle in Clark County.

According to the Ohio State Highway Patrol, the crash happened around 9:25 p.m. on State Route 41 near Spence Road.

Troopers said John Hawk, Sr. was driving a Harley-Davidson Tri Glide 3-wheeled motorcycle when he went off the right side of the road, struck a house, and overturned.

Hawk was flown by CareFlight to Miami Valley Hospital, where he later died from his injuries.

No one was inside the house at the time of the crash. Part of State Route 41 was closed for over an hour but has since reopened.

The crash remains under investigation.
